Overview

Cesar Chavez Elementary is a public elementary serving grades 0–6 in San Luis, Arizona. The school enrolls 722 students. It is part of the Gadsden Elementary District (4505) district.

Equity & Title I

In the United States, Free/Reduced Lunch (FRL) eligibility is the primary federal proxy for student poverty. Schools with 40% or more FRL-eligible students typically qualify for Title I school-wide programs.
